38. REPORT FROM THE TREASURER ON THE TREASURY MANAGEMENT POLICY STATEMENT AND INVESTMENT STRATEGY 2022/23
The Treasurer presented the Treasury Management Policy Statement and Investment Strategy 2022/23.
In response to a Member question, the Treasurer confirmed that £240,000 was invested with Wyre Forest District Council. However, it was pointed that Worcestershire County Council were yet to provide an invoice for service charges dating back to 2015 and an annual amount had been put aside for this.
The Treasurer was asked if it was appropriate for a previous employee to carry out the internal audit process which the employee had put in place. Following a discussion, Members were happy with the current appointment.
The updated Treasury Management Policy Statement and Investment Strategy for 2022/23 were approved.
39. REPORT FROM THE TREASURER ON THE FINANCIAL REGULATIONS
The Treasurer advised Members that the Council were now using online payments for majority of payments. In response to a Member question, it was confirmed that cheques only required one signature.
The Town Clerk advised that the Town Council used an accounting system called Scribe and this was working very well.
Worcestershire CALC had updated their records to show that the Treasurer was listed as the Responsible Financial Officer (RFO).
The updated Financial Regulations were approved.

41. QUOTATIONS RECEIVED – STOURPORT COMMUNITY CENTRE
Quotation for replacement of external fire doors
It had become apparent that the three fire doors were not up to standard and were a hazard. One quote had been received for £7,247.50 plus VAT. A discussion was held and it was noted that one further quote was awaited and it was agreed for the doors to be replaced once two quotations were in place. The Town Clerk and Treasurer were asked to proceed with the most appropriate quotation.
Quotation from Initial for hygiene services to the internal toilets
As there were no hygiene facilities in the toilets in the centre, a quote had been received from Initial for £79.08 per month. It was agreed that the Town Council proceed with the quotation.
